Transaction 10643405c69b319485502c63ab53642ef59357cc2c97ab096b4afb618b8346d9
1 Input
1 Output
-
10643405c69b319485502c63ab53642ef59357cc2c97ab096b4afb618b8346d9:0
- value
- 94475
- script pubkey
- OP_0 OP_PUSHBYTES_20 2ea6fe4f30eb9335b5fd0a31bae88b655ec05dc6
- address
- bc1q96n0unesawfntd0apgcm46ytv40vqhwxpp8s5f